How they compare

Turkey currently reports 5.21 billion tonnes against 4.88 billion tonnes in Spain, a difference of 335.84 million tonnes.

That makes Turkey's figure about 1.1 times Spain's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 160 shared years of data; in 1865 it was Spain ahead.

Spain ranks 22nd and Turkey ranks 19th of 179 countries.

Spain has averaged higher in every one of the 17 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Spain Turkey Difference Ahead
1860s 28.08 million tonnes 577,446 tonnes 27.50 million tonnes Spain
1870s 50.97 million tonnes 2.38 million tonnes 48.59 million tonnes Spain
1880s 96.32 million tonnes 4.61 million tonnes 91.70 million tonnes Spain
1890s 168.57 million tonnes 7.93 million tonnes 160.65 million tonnes Spain
1900s 278.54 million tonnes 16.93 million tonnes 261.61 million tonnes Spain
1910s 427.97 million tonnes 33.24 million tonnes 394.73 million tonnes Spain
1920s 589.17 million tonnes 47.27 million tonnes 541.90 million tonnes Spain
1930s 765.24 million tonnes 85.02 million tonnes 680.22 million tonnes Spain
1940s 947.31 million tonnes 140.25 million tonnes 807.06 million tonnes Spain
1950s 1.22 billion tonnes 222.72 million tonnes 997.02 million tonnes Spain
1960s 1.55 billion tonnes 342.03 million tonnes 1.20 billion tonnes Spain
1970s 1.90 billion tonnes 516.74 million tonnes 1.38 billion tonnes Spain
1980s 2.43 billion tonnes 815.06 million tonnes 1.61 billion tonnes Spain
1990s 3.19 billion tonnes 1.45 billion tonnes 1.74 billion tonnes Spain
2000s 4.00 billion tonnes 2.36 billion tonnes 1.64 billion tonnes Spain
2010s 4.60 billion tonnes 3.63 billion tonnes 964.39 million tonnes Spain
2020s 4.85 billion tonnes 4.83 billion tonnes 21.54 million tonnes Spain

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
